Twenty prime ministers were schooled at Eton College, of whom nine were educated at Eton and Christ Church, Oxford, including all three who held office between 1880 and 1902 ( Gladstone, Salisbury, Rosebery ). John Major was (as of 2023) the last of the eight prime ministers who did not attend university after leaving secondary education. As of October 2022[update], of the 57 prime ministers to date, 30 were educated at the University of Oxford (including 13 at Christ Church), and 14 at the University of Cambridge (including six at Trinity College). Fifteen prime ministers trained as barristers at the Inns of Court, including 12 at Lincoln's Inn (although not all were called to the bar). But while Winchester was established by a bishop, Etons creator was the king of England, Henry VI, who set it up in a hamlet of the same name not far from the Thames to provide free education to 70 underprivileged boys who would then go on to King's College, Cambridge, which he founded in 1441.
